Pomegranate-Citrus Refresher

This vibrant smoothie combines the antioxidant-rich goodness of pomegranates and citrus fruits, perfect for promoting heart health. Packed with polyphenols and flavonoids, both ingredients help combat inflammation and support cardiovascular wellness.
Ingredients:
1/2 cup pomegranate arils
1 orange, peeled
1/2 lemon, juiced
1/2 cup spinach (optional)
1 cup water or coconut water
Instructions:
Combine the pomegranate arils, orange, lemon juice, and spinach in a blender.
Add the water or coconut water.
Blend until smooth, adjusting the consistency with more liquid if needed.
Pour into a glass and enjoy immediately!
This smoothie not only tastes refreshing but also provides essential vitamins and antioxidants that may help reduce blood pressure and lower the risk of heart disease. Sip your way to better heart health!
Avocado-Cacao Indulgence
This creamy smoothie combines the heart-healthy benefits of avocado and cacao, making it a delicious way to support your cardiovascular health. Avocados are rich in monounsaturated fats and fiber, which help lower bad cholesterol levels and promote heart health.
Ingredients:
1/2 avocado (pitted and scooped out)
1 frozen banana
1 1/2 cups unsweetened vanilla almond milk
2 tablespoons raw cacao or cocoa powder
1 tablespoon honey (optional)
Instructions:
Add all ingredients to a blender.
Blend until smooth and creamy.
Taste and adjust sweetness if needed, then pour into a glass.
This indulgent smoothie not only satisfies your cravings but also packs powerful nutrients, including antioxidants from cacao that may improve cholesterol levels and reduce inflammation. Enjoy it as a nutritious breakfast or snack!
Berry-Flaxseed Boost
This vibrant smoothie combines the heart-healthy benefits of berries and flaxseed, making it a delicious and nutritious choice. Berries are rich in antioxidants and phytonutrients that promote heart health, while flaxseed provides omega-3 fatty acids and fiber, which can help lower cholesterol levels and reduce inflammation.
Ingredients:
1 cup mixed berries (blueberries, strawberries, raspberries)
1 banana (frozen)
2 tablespoons ground flaxseed
1 cup unsweetened almond milk
1 tablespoon honey (optional)
Instructions:
Add all ingredients to a blender.
Blend until smooth and creamy.
Pour into a glass and enjoy!
This smoothie not only tastes great but also supports cardiovascular health by reducing cholesterol and inflammation. Incorporate it into your daily routine for a tasty heart health boost!

Kiwi-Spinach Zing

This refreshing smoothie packs a powerful punch of nutrients, featuring kiwi and spinach. Kiwis are high in vitamin C and antioxidants, while spinach is a great source of nutrients that support heart health.
Ingredients:
1 cup fresh spinach
1 banana (preferably frozen)
2 ripe kiwis, peeled and chopped
1 cup water or coconut water
1 tablespoon honey (optional)
Instructions:
Add the kiwis, spinach, banana, and water to a blender.
Blend until smooth and creamy.
Pour into a glass and enjoy immediately!
This smoothie not only tastes delicious but also provides a boost of antioxidants and vitamin C, which can help fight inflammation and support cardiovascular health. Sip on this energizing blend for a heart-healthy treat!

Making heart-healthy smoothies doesn’t have to be complicated. Here are some effective substitutes and tips to enhance your smoothie-making experience.
Substitutes for Sugar, Dairy, and Nut Allergies
Natural Sweeteners: Consider using stevia, monk fruit sweetener, or dates for a healthier sweetness.
Dairy Alternatives: If you’re lactose intolerant, try almond milk, oat milk, or coconut milk.
Nut-Free Options: If you have nut allergies, avoid almond and cashew milk, opting for oat or soy milk instead.

Frequently Asked Questions
As you embark on your journey to heart health with smoothies, you may have some common questions. Here are answers to help guide you.
What are the healthiest ingredients for smoothies?
A nutritious smoothie includes a balance of fruits, vegetables, protein sources, and flavor boosters. Focus on whole, nutrient-dense ingredients.
How can I maximize heart health benefits?
Incorporate ingredients rich in omega-3s, fiber, and antioxidants. Add items like flaxseeds, leafy greens, and berries for optimal benefits.
What if I have dietary restrictions?
Many smoothies can be tailored to meet dietary needs. For vegan, dairy-free, or nut-free options, use plant-based milks and avoid high-sugar fruits.
Are there ingredients I should avoid?
Limit ingredients that add unnecessary sugar and calories, such as sugar-sweetened fruit juices and flavored yogurts.
By addressing these common concerns, you can create smoothies that not only taste great but also support your heart health.
